When plastering walls, plaster must be applied in such a way that it adheres to the support wall surface, bears its weight load … Lath and plaster is a building process used to finish mainly interior dividing walls and ceilings. It consists of narrow strips of wood (laths) which are nailed horizontally across the wall studs or ceiling joists and then coated in plaster. The technique derives from an earlier, more primitive process called wattle and daub. Lath and plaster largely fell out of favour in the U.K. after the introduction of pla…

Would it be possible to remove the Latham be plaster, insulate in-between the wall joists and then… inly domaineWeb30 de jul. de 2024 · The lath is the timber that is tacked by hand on to wooden joists. The laths are commonly made from either chestnut or Oak and are about 2.5 cm wide by about 1.22 meters long and 6mm thick. The laths are tacked with a 9mm gap between each lath. These laths are then butt jointed on the joists, but you should avoid continuous joints. moda health faxWeb10 de jul. de 2014 · Leah from See Jane Drill gives a complete step-by-step guide to plastering the old school way to repair a damaged plaster and lath ceiling. If you’re removing plaster and lath from both sides of a wall, do this: Completely strip one side of the wall, then attack the other side from behind. I like to stab at the lath with a square shovel, right next to studs. As the lath loosens, the plaster breaks away and falls off. moda health glassdoor
